Onboarding: deep-link routing in the Pellamore mobile app. All inbound links pass through the RouteBroker layer, which validates the path, resolves feature availability per platform, and falls back to the web view when a native screen is missing. When reviewing routing changes, check that new routes register a fallback and a malformed-path handler. The full route table and review checklist live on the internal page below.

operations page: https://confluence.lumicsys.internal/projects/display/projects/display

Subject: DR drill — cron drift follow-up. Plugin authors: during Friday's disaster-recovery drill on the Millbrook cluster, we reproduced the cron drift affecting your scheduled hooks. Root cause is a skewed clock on the standby scheduler. Your jobs will replay once we fail back. To verify your plugin's replay queue in the drill environment, authenticate with the passphrase below.

unlock words, bawef-kahap: sorax-sorir-quenys-aldok

## Key Ceremony Checklist — Item 7: Firmware Channel Signing

Reviewer: confirm the Quellharbor update channel for the Brindlewick sensor line was rotated during the ceremony. Verify the old signing key was marked revoked in the ledger, the new key's fingerprint was read aloud by two witnesses, and the staging channel rejected an artifact signed with the retired key. Do not approve the pull request until the offline escrow card was sealed. The escrow card is unlocked with the recovery passphrase recorded below.

strongbox words: druath-quenael

Internal Memo — Marketing Budget Reduction

To the incoming director: marketing spend is cut 18% effective next quarter. Rationale: softer pipeline at Brindlecote Media and the delayed Farrow campaign. Sponsorships end first; retained agencies renegotiate by month-end. Digital spend holds flat. Headcount unaffected for now. Regional events consolidate into two flagship dates, both in Kellsmere. Expect pushback from the field teams; hold the line until the Q2 review. Context for these decisions appears in the confidential note directly below.

confidential, hawif-faweg: Headcount on the Ulaix team goes from 3 to 120 by the end of April. Gross margin on Ulaix came in at 10 percent against a plan of 10 percent.